What is the HP X131 10G X2 CX4 Transceiver (SKU J8440C)?

The HP X131 10G X2 CX4 Transceiver (SKU J8440C) is a high-performance, hot-pluggable 10 Gigabit Ethernet copper transceiver designed for CX4 twinax cabling, providing reliable, low-latency connectivity in HP networking environments.

Which HP switches are compatible with the J8440C transceiver?

The J8440C transceiver is compatible with HP switches featuring X2 ports, including HP 8200 zl Series, HP 5400R/5500 EI/5900 Series, and HP 10500/12500 Core Switches. Verify firmware and port compatibility before deployment.

What cable type is required for the HP X131 10G X2 CX4 Transceiver?

The HP X131 10G X2 CX4 Transceiver requires CX4 twinax copper cables (12 Gbps aggregate throughput), optimized for 10 Gigabit Ethernet connections up to 15 meters.

What is the maximum transmission distance for the J8440C transceiver?

The J8440C transceiver supports up to 15 meters (49.2 feet) over CX4 twinax copper cables.

How do I install the HP X131 10G X2 CX4 Transceiver in my switch?

To install the J8440C transceiver: 1. Ensure the switch port is inactive. 2. Align the module with the X2 port. 3. Slide the transceiver until it snaps into place. 4. Connect the CX4 cable and activate the port via the switch CLI or web interface.

Does the HP X131 transceiver support hot swapping?

Yes, the HP X131 10G X2 CX4 Transceiver (J8440C) is hot-pluggable and can be inserted or removed without powering down the switch, ensuring minimal network disruption.
